Different Types of Hair Colour
Hair colour products are generally categorized by how long they last and how they interact with the hair shaft. Understanding these differences is key to achieving your desired outcome.
- Permanent Colour: Chemically alters the hair cortex to deposit colour that doesn't wash out, offering complete grey coverage.
- Semi-Permanent Colour: Deposits colour on the surface of the hair shaft and gradually fades over several weeks.
- Temporary Colour: Coats the outside of the hair and typically washes out in one or two shampoos.

Choosing Your Perfect Shade
The most flattering hair colour complements your skin's natural undertones. Identifying your undertone is a simple yet crucial step for a harmonious look.
- Check Your Veins: Look at the veins on the inside of your wrist. If they appear blue or purple, you likely have cool undertones. If they look green, you have warm undertones. A mix of both suggests a neutral undertone.
- The Jewellery Test: Silver jewellery tends to flatter cool undertones, while gold jewellery complements warm undertones. If both look great, you're likely neutral.
- Consider Your Base Colour: Your starting hair colour will significantly impact the final result. A professional consultation or a strand test can help predict the outcome accurately.

The Art of Balayage and Ombré
Balayage and ombré remain popular for their beautiful, low-maintenance results. While both create a gradient effect, they are applied differently.
|
Technique |
Description |
Best For |
|
Balayage |
A French technique where colour is hand-painted onto the hair, creating a soft, natural, and sun-kissed graduation of lightness. |
A subtle, blended look with less noticeable regrowth. |
|
Ombré |
A more dramatic, two-toned effect where hair transitions from a darker shade at the roots to a lighter shade at the ends. |
A bolder, more defined colour transition. |

Subtle Babylights for a Natural Glow
Babylights are micro-fine highlights that mimic the subtle, dimensional colour seen on children's hair. They are created using very small sections of hair, so the transition between your base colour and the highlights is seamless. This technique is perfect for anyone seeking a delicate, low-contrast look that brightens the hair naturally.

Why pH Neutral Hair Colour Matters
Traditional hair colours are highly alkaline (high pH) to open the hair cuticle, which causes significant damage over time. A balanced pH formula respects the natural state of your hair and scalp.
- Prevents Damage: A pH-neutral formula doesn't aggressively force the cuticle open, preserving hair's strength and moisture.
- Scalp Health: It is gentler on the scalp, reducing the risk of irritation.

Q3. What is the difference between highlights and lowlights?
Highlights use shades lighter than your base colour to add brightness, while lowlights use darker shades to add depth and dimension.
